**Job Description:**



Merrill Wealth Management is a leading provider of comprehensive wealth management and investment products and services for individuals, companies, and institutions. Merrill Private Wealth Management (MPWM) is one of the largest businesses of its kind in the world specializing in goals-based wealth management, including planning for retirement, education, legacy, and other life goals through investment advice and guidance.



Merrill Private Wealth Advisors (PWA's) help clients pursue the life they envision through a one-on-one relationship with a PWA committed to their needs. We believe trust comes from transparency. Our trusted Private Wealth Advisors are equipped with access to the investment insights of Merrill Private Wealth Management coupled with the banking convenience of Bank of America.



The **Business Strategy and Initiatives Executive** for Merrill Lynch Private Wealth Management (PWM), International and Institutional businesses, works with our business partners to lead and support various strategic initiatives across the organization. In addition, this position leads and develops business strategies, leveraging data and analysis to extract strategic insights, and drives implementation by partnering with all relevantstakeholders.



**Major Responsibilities Include** :



+ Lead key, organizationally broad initiatives from concept and framework through design, testing, and implementation and ultimately to field awareness and adoption, partnering with Communication and Marketing associates to ensure awareness.

+ Partner with stakeholders across the organization to drive and implement change

+ Represent the business across broad array of topics and collaborate with key control partners

+ Lead and Coordinate all PWM ACTM activities, especially those relating to key field and home office initiatives

+ Lead and Coordinate all Client Advisory Board activities

+ Lead and Coordinate all PWM Annual Conference activities

+ Develop detailed and specific strategic and tactical plans that drive key business initiatives,

+ Drive execution of key business initiatives by leveraging relationships with key stakeholders and creating accountability

+ Demonstrate excellent organizational, project management and collaboration skills to deliver output of the highest quality across multiple, concurrent projects and tight timelines

+ Effectively challenge the status quo to elevate new/different perspectives and develop innovative solutions to key business challenges



**Key Qualifications for the Role:**



+ Current or previous Global Wealth Investment Management (GWIM) experience required

+ Strong analytical skills, with ability to use data to lead, execute and track results

+ Ability to prioritize and manage work and trade-offs against critical project timelines in a fast-paced environment.

+ Strategic thinker who has an eye for detail, is organized, and can manage multiple programs simultaneously.

+ Ability to build strong and sustainable relationships and the capability to interact within all levels of the organization.

+ Acumen to handle complex situations and multiple responsibilities simultaneously with the urgency of immediate demands.

+ Strong partnership, relationship management, collaboration and influencing skills; Success in supporting large-scale projects involving functionally diverse stakeholders.

+ Excellent verbal and written communication skills, ability to succinctly convey information within a compelling narrative.

+ Strategic, logical, and creative thinker with an ability to translate strategy into effective presentations

+ Strong PowerPoint and Excel skills, with ability to visualize data in a way that makes the story easy to see

+ Intellectually curious, highly motivated self-starter with experience working in a fast-paced environment



_Job Code Summary:_



_Direct report to LOB Chief Operating Officer or COO GWIM Functional Executive and responsible for leading teams across the set of GWIM COO functions. Acts as an objective advisor to LOB heads across the set of COO functions. Executes business/strategic planning process across sub-lines of business including management of strategic reviews by senior leadership. Drives execution of key strategic initiatives. Leads reporting and analytical efforts to deepen understanding of business economics, client attrition, client profitability, etc. Leads analyses to screen potential acquisition targets and manages business development process. Leads the design, development, execution and continuous improvement of LOB reporting and dashboards._
